How much money does a Breeders’ Cup win?
The Breeders’ Cup is known for its lucrative prize money, and in 2018, the total prizes and awards reached a staggering $30 million. This increase was due to the addition of the Juvenile Turf Sprint race and the purse for the Sprint being raised to $2 million. In addition to the generous cash prizes, each winner of a Breeders’ Cup race receives four Breeders’ Cup trophies for their connections and a beautiful garland of flowers placed over the withers of the victorious horse. What is the Breeders’ Cup Classic?
The Breeders’ Cup Classic may not boast the same historical legacy as the Triple Crown races, but it has earned a reputation as one of the most significant horse races of the year. First introduced in 1984, the Classic serves as the highlight event of the Breeders’ Cup World Championship program. Held annually on the first weekend of November, this race gathers the finest Thoroughbreds from around the world to compete for glory and a chance to etch their names in racing history. How many races are on the Breeders’ Cup card?
The Breeders’ Cup card has undergone changes over the years, expanding to include more thrilling races. Initially consisting of eight Grade I races, the card has evolved. In 2007, three races — the Dirt Mile, Filly and Mare Sprint, and Juvenile Turf — were added, creating an even more action-packed event. These newly introduced races are run on the Friday preceding the remaining eight races, enhancing the excitement and showcasing the talent of both male and female horses across different distances and surfaces. What is the Longines Breeders’ Cup Classic?
The Longines Breeders’ Cup Classic (GI) is a prestigious 1 1/4-mile race open to both three-year-olds and older horses. With a guaranteed purse of an astounding $6 million, including travel awards, this race attracts the finest competitors from around the globe. The participants in the 2022 Breeders’ Cup Classic will include horses who have won the “Win and You’re In” Challenge Series races, earning them a coveted spot in this highly anticipated event. What are the purses in the Breeders Cup?
In the Breeders’ Cup, the winners are rewarded handsomely with substantial prize money. The first-place horse in the prestigious race earns an impressive $3.12 million, while horses finishing below seventh place still receive a respectable payout of $60,000 each. With a total purse value of $6 million, participants have the chance to compete for a take-home value of $5.52 million. What is the purse distribution for horse racing?
In horse racing, the distribution of purse money is based on the performance of the horses in the race. The winner receives the largest share, typically 60% of the purse, while the runner-up earns 20%, and third place receives 10%. The remaining percentages are allocated as follows: 5% for fourth place, 3% for fifth place, and 2% for sixth place. For example, in a race with a $20,000 purse, the owner of the winning horse would take home $12,000. This system ensures that participants are rewarded proportionally to their success, adding to the excitement and competitiveness of the sport.

What is the fastest horse in the Breeders Cup?
Ghostzapper
Ghostzapper holds the title for the fastest time recorded in the Breeders’ Cup Classic. This exceptional horse, ridden by Javier Castellano, blazed through the race in a remarkable 1:59:02 in 2004 at Lone Star Park. It’s important to note that since the Breeders’ Cup Classic takes place at different racetracks each year, some of which may have varying track conditions, there isn’t an official stakes record for the fastest time. Nevertheless, Ghostzapper’s incredible performance remains a testament to the extraordinary speed and talent showcased in the Breeders’ Cup Classic.
Do jockeys get paid if they don’t win?
Jockeys primarily earn their income through the prize money associated with their performance in a race. If a jockey can guide a horse to finish in the top three positions – first, second, or third – they are eligible to receive a portion of the purse. The percentage of the purse that a jockey receives varies depending on their placement in the race. For Thoroughbred races, jockeys typically receive 10% of the purse for a first-place finish, while second or third-place finishes yield a percentage of 5%. Thus, jockeys’ earnings are directly tied to their ability to secure a podium position, emphasizing the significant impact of their performance on their financial compensation.

Which horse race pays the most?
The Saudi Cup, held at King Abdulaziz Racetrack in Riyadh, Saudi Arabia, holds the distinction of being the richest horse race in the world. Since its inaugural running, the Saudi Cup has boasted an astonishing purse of $20 million, remaining unchanged through 2022. This prestigious Grade 1 race is contested over a distance of approximately 1 1/8 miles (1,800 meters) on a dirt track. The enormous prize money offered by the Saudi Cup attracts top-class competitors from around the globe, making it a highly anticipated event in the international racing calendar.
